Navigating Kratom Dosage for Optimal Performance Gains
Kratom, a plant originating from Southeast Asia, has garnered attention within athletic communities for its potential to enhance performance and endurance. When considering kratom dosage for optimal performance gains, it’s crucial to approach this with caution and informed guidance due to the substance’s regulatory status varying by country and its complex interaction with the human body. The alkaloids present in kratom leaves, primarily mitragynine and 7-hydroxymitragynine, are believed to influence athletic performance through their stimulant and analgesic properties. Athletes may find that moderate doses can enhance focus, reduce perceived exertion, and alleviate pain during training or competition. However, the optimal dosage for each individual can vary significantly based on factors such as body weight, tolerance, and sensitivity. It’s advisable to start with a low dose and gradually increase it while closely monitoring the effects to find the sweet spot for personal performance enhancement without risking adverse effects. Additionally, consistent use of kratom may lead to tolerance, necessitating dosage adjustments over time. Users should always prioritize safety, consult with a healthcare provider, and be aware of the legal implications when incorporating kratom into their training regimen for athletic performance improvements.

To effectively incorporate kratom into a training regimen aimed at increasing muscle power, it is essential to pair it with a comprehensive exercise program that includes resistance training, plyometric exercises, and adequate recovery periods. Resistance training, such as weightlifting or bodyweight exercises, should focus on compound movements that engage multiple muscle groups, promoting overall strength and muscular endurance. Plyometric drills can improve power output by enhancing neuromuscular coordination and speed, which are critical for explosive athletic performance. Recovery is equally important; it allows for muscle repair and growth, ensuring that athletes build upon their strength gains over time.
